Itemized Deductions Form 1040 Schedule A YouTube The 2% rule refers to a deduction on Schedule A that allows deduction of miscellaneous itemized deductions that are greater than 2% of the AGI The Tax Cuts and Jobs Act (TCJA) (§67(g) of TCJA, PL 115-97) eliminated miscellaneous itemized deductions for individuals during the TCJA period (2018-2025)

Additionally, the TCJA placed limitations on some itemized deductions, such as capping the state and local tax deduction at $10,000 and suspending miscellaneous itemized deductions subject to the 2% AGI floor until 2025
